summaryrefslogtreecommitdiff
path: root/tools/lib/bpf/libbpf.c
diff options
context:
space:
mode:
authorAndrii Nakryiko <andrii@kernel.org>2022-04-19 21:59:35 -0700
committerAndrii Nakryiko <andrii@kernel.org>2022-04-19 21:59:35 -0700
commitc7655df434de1dab1af1b1ba2aad757b15e25b83 (patch)
tree7c9bebe6a96932794df0de5848e56d5031b14e05 /tools/lib/bpf/libbpf.c
parentdcf456c9a095a6e71f53d6f6f004133ee851ee70 (diff)
parent58ca8b0572cd3bbaac60d14d2b1b4f38b389ad93 (diff)
Merge branch 'Support riscv libbpf USDT arg parsing logic'
Pu Lehui says: ==================== patch 1 fix a minor issue where usdt_cookie is cast to 32 bits. patch 2 add support riscv libbpf USDT argument parsing logic, both RV32 and RV64 tests have been passed as like follow: # ./test_progs -t usdt #169 usdt:OK Summary: 1/4 PASSED, 0 SKIPPED, 0 FAILED ==================== Signed-off-by: Andrii Nakryiko <andrii@kernel.org>
Diffstat (limited to 'tools/lib/bpf/libbpf.c')
-rw-r--r--tools/lib/bpf/libbpf.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/tools/lib/bpf/libbpf.c b/tools/lib/bpf/libbpf.c
index 68cc134d070d..8375021800f3 100644
--- a/tools/lib/bpf/libbpf.c
+++ b/tools/lib/bpf/libbpf.c
@@ -10993,7 +10993,7 @@ struct bpf_link *bpf_program__attach_usdt(const struct bpf_program *prog,
char resolved_path[512];
struct bpf_object *obj = prog->obj;
struct bpf_link *link;
- long usdt_cookie;
+ __u64 usdt_cookie;
int err;
if (!OPTS_VALID(opts, bpf_uprobe_opts))